System overview

The Intracept System enables a physician to effectively target and ablate the basivertebral nerve (BVN) to provide relief of vertebrogenic chronic low back pain (CLBP). The Intracept System includes purpose-built Intracept Access Instruments for creating a path to the BVN, proprietary radiofrequency (RF) ablation technology for effectively ablating the BVN, and comprehensive training and case support.

The Intracept Procedure is supported by unparalleled clinical evidence, including two Level I RCTs

Results from multiple clinical trials demonstrate the Intracept Procedure is:

Icon person with heartbeat.

Safe

Strong safety profile with less than 0.3% rate of serious device or procedure-related complications reported.*

Icon bar graph with line.

Effective

Two Level I RCTs demonstrate that the Intracept Procedure is an effective treatment compared to both a sham control procedure and to non-surgical standard care. 1,5

Icon shield with check.

Durable

Significant improvements in function and pain seen at 3 months post the Intracept Procedure are sustained more than 5 years after a single treatment.1
